We do Not crop our dogs ears. The ears are cropped for appearance sake
only. We believe that a) the dog looks better with "natural ears"
and b) it is healthier for the dog to have their ears the way that nature
intended them (not to mention the suffering saved from having their ears
cut and then taped to make them stand straight).

Yes , we do dock the puppies tails.

Dew claws are a nuisance to dogs. They tend to get caught in things like
sweaters,blankets etc....Lots of times they will be ripped off the paw
as the pup tries to free itself. That is why we have the dew claws removed
while the pup is very young.

Our puppies will have been de-wormed at least twice before you get them.

Both tattooing and Micro-Chipping are methods of identifying a dog if it
ever gets lost. Both methods are good, but we Micro-chip all our puppies.

Hmmm... Yes we do ship puppies wherever Air Canada flies.......BUT........
Air Canada has some restrictions that you should know about. They will
not accept live animals for shipping when the weather is TOO COLD.
This means that the pups cant fly between December to March 31. (Or
anytime the weather is below 0 degrees Celcius).

In keeping with the C.K.C. rules, we do not let any puppies leave
their mother until they are at least 8 weeks old.
